The Detroit Red Wings have been on a steady path to rebuild their once-mighty franchise under the leadership of General Manager Steve Yzerman. Fans have affectionately dubbed this ambitious rebuilding strategy the "Yzerplan," a clever play on Yzerman's last name. As part of this master plan, the Red Wings are now rumored to be in contention for a significant acquisition that could further solidify their resurgence in the NHL.

According to reports from the Daily Herald's John Dietz, Patrick Kane, a highly decorated champion is contemplating a move that would reunite him with former teammate Alex DeBrincat. Kane has made his mark with the Chicago Blackhawks.

Kane has spent majority of his career with the Chicago Blackhawks and moved to the Big Apple to play with the Rangers after last season's trade deadline. Recently, Kane expressed his desire to play alongside DeBrincat once again when the opportunity arises. This revelation has sparked speculations that the Detroit Red Wings might be a potential landing spot for the superstar forward.


Detroit Red Wings move might bring Kane and his old teammate together

At this juncture, Patrick Kane stands as one of the most skilled free agents still available in the NHL market. His future home remains uncertain as he focuses on his recovery from offseason hip surgery. However, there is a glimmer of hope on the horizon, as Kane recently announced that he is back on the ice, skating, and feeling healthy. This positive development suggests that a decision regarding his next destination may be imminent.

The prospect of Kane joining the Detroit Red Wings is an enticing one for fans and analysts. The team boasts a healthy amount of cap space to facilitate such a move, making them a legitimate contender in the Kane sweepstakes. Moreover, the potential for Kane to rekindle his on-ice chemistry with Alex DeBrincat, a partnership that yielded impressive results during their shared tenure with the Chicago Blackhawks, adds an intriguing layer to this rumor.

The Red Wings have been diligently working to rebuild their roster and reestablish themselves as a competitive force in the league. The addition of a player of Patrick Kane's caliber would undoubtedly accelerate this process. Kane's remarkable offensive skills, playmaking ability, and championship pedigree could provide a significant boost to the Red Wings' aspirations of returning to NHL prominence.

The Yzerplan, under Steve Yzerman's astute guidance, has been instrumental in laying the foundation for a promising future in Detroit. The potential addition of Kane represents a bold step forward in the team's quest to reclaim its past glory.
